Poroshenko will make a new attempt to officially drag NATO into Donbass
Ukraine will present an initiative to introduce “UN peacekeepers” to Donbass during the upcoming session of the United Nations General Assembly, which will be held in New York in the fall.

“The issue of the UN peacekeeping mission and the OSCE armed mission, I will be frank with you, is moving forward quite difficultly... But I am sure that water wears away stones. Therefore, I am going to present the idea of peacekeepers next month in New York at the session of the UN General Assembly,” said Petro Poroshenko
Poroshenko’s initiative regarding the introduction of a “UN peacekeeping contingent” to Donbass is completely unacceptable for the DPR and LPR, DPR People’s Council deputy Vladislav Berdichevsky told PolitNavigator.
“The Minsk agreements do not provide for the introduction of any peacekeeping missions. Poroshenko is haunted by the experience of using “peacekeepers” in Africa and Yugoslavia, which led to the destruction of tens of thousands of people. He is also haunted by the so-called “Croatian scenario”, the praises of which can be read from any Ukrainian politician.
Poroshenko, naturally, wants peacekeepers from NATO countries, who are definitely not Russian, to enter the contact line. Then, through countless provocations, much more serious than in the three previous years of war, Kyiv will try to drag peacekeeping units into a military conflict. Therefore, for us, Ukraine’s initiative is absolutely unacceptable,” the deputy concluded.
